Gallium-nitride power devices used for high-density power conversion in AI server racks, including 800-volt distribution designs. They sit between gallium feedstock upstream and data-center power distribution downstream. Vendor fab utilization and order books set how tight supply runs against demand.
A sustained tight read means demand for gallium-nitride power devices is running ahead of installed fab capacity, so vendors run their lines near full and buyers wait for supply. The resolving read is device-maker fab utilization, a proxy for how hard capacity is worked, not a direct count of shipped devices. Relief arrives only as announced capacity expansions qualify and ramp, over quarters rather than a single order cycle.
